Specifically, on June 3, in the afternoon, there will be a Literature exam (essay format, 120 minutes).
On June 4, in the morning, there will be a Math exam (multiple-choice and essay format, 120 minutes); in the afternoon, there will be a Foreign Language exam (one of three subjects: English, Russian or French, multiple-choice and essay format, 60 minutes).
On June 5, the morning exam for specialized subjects is for candidates applying to Le Hong Phong High School for the Gifted (test duration is 150 minutes); in which, candidates applying to specialized classes in Math, Literature, Information Technology, English, Russian, French will take the specialized subject exam in Math, Literature, Information Technology, English, Russian, French respectively.
Candidates applying for specialized classes in Physics, Chemistry, Biology, History, and Geography take the specialized subject exams as follows: The entrance exam for specialized Physics includes content sections on the topic "Energy and change" of Natural Science; The entrance exam for specialized Chemistry includes content sections on the topic "Substance and change of substance" of Natural Science; The entrance exam for specialized Biology includes content sections on the topic "Living things" of Natural Science; The entrance exam for specialized History includes content sections on the History sub-subject of History and Geography; The entrance exam for specialized Geography includes content sections on the Geography sub-subject of History and Geography.
Exam format for specialized subjects: Computer-based practical exam; Foreign language exam is a combination of essay and multiple-choice test; the remaining subjects are essay-based.
The exam content in the general education program for junior high school issued with Circular No. 32/2018/TT-BGDDT of the Ministry of Education and Training; in which, the non-specialized exam content is mainly grade 9, the specialized exam content ensures the selection of students with talent in that specialized subject.
It is expected that the entire Nam Dinh province will have about 29,000 students completing the junior high school program in the 2024-2025 school year and taking the entrance exam to grade 10 of high school in the 2025-2026 school year.
Regarding enrollment targets, for Le Hong Phong High School for the Gifted, 560 students will be recruited, divided into 16 specialized classes; for public high schools (non-specialized), about 65% of junior high school graduates in the 2024-2025 school year will be recruited into public high schools in the province.
The People's Committee of Nam Dinh province assigned the Department of Education and Training of Nam Dinh province to develop specific targets for each unit, ensuring no more than 45 students/class, and to complete enrollment work before July 31, 2025; assigned the Department of Education and Training of Nam Dinh province to adjust the enrollment schedule accordingly if the Ministry of Education and Training adjusts the school year schedule due to the impact of natural disasters, epidemics, etc.
